Ticket: Config drift detected on the Pellworth retention sweeper. Staging and production disagree on sweep interval and grace window, likely from a manual hotfix in March that was never backported. Future maintainers should treat production as authoritative until the audit closes. For reference, the production values currently in effect are as follows.

settings of fahag-haduf:
[ulaox]
port = 8443
region = south-2
host = ulaox.lumiccorp.internal
timeout_ms = 500
retries = 8

**Ticket: ShipSignal bot vault locked after credential rotation — review requested**

While rotating credentials for ShipSignal, our deploy-status chat bot, the secrets vault sealed itself mid-rotation and the bot can no longer post updates to the release channel. The fix is straightforward: unseal the vault, re-run the rotation script, and confirm the bot reconnects. Please review the attached patch that adds a retry guard so this doesn't recur. For unsealing during review, the recovery passphrase is below.

vault phrase of yaguf-hahaf = druath-holix

## Locker Access Flow

Plugin authors integrating with the Tumblekey platform must route all locker-open requests through the access broker. The broker validates the customer's laundry order state, issues a short-lived open token, and logs the event. Plugins never talk to locker hardware directly. Tokens expire after 90 seconds and cannot be reused. The full sequence diagram and error codes are published on our partner documentation page:

runbook for bageg-badug: https://confluence.lumiclabs.internal/projects/display/browse/19524a8b

During the Oakmere 3.1 release, the Tidybranch bot deleted two release-candidate branches because they matched the staleness threshold while the freeze was in effect. Owner: platform team, due before the next release cut. The fix adds a protected-pattern list and a freeze-aware pause switch that the release manager controls. Until that ships, disable the bot manually during every freeze window. The pause procedure and pattern configuration are documented on the internal operations page.

operations page: https://superset.kelvicorp.example/pipeline/run/display/view/9edfe8e23ee3f5ff